😐Monthly costs for one person with rent: $755 in Mumbai (Bombay) versus $432 in Zirakpur.
😐Estimated couple costs with rent: $1,245 in Mumbai (Bombay) versus $682 in Zirakpur.
😐Monthly costs for a family of three with rent: $1,735 in Mumbai (Bombay) versus $932 in Zirakpur.
🌍Living in Mumbai (Bombay) is roughly 75% more expensive than in Zirakpur, driven mainly by Eating Out.
📊Both cities sit below the global median: Mumbai (Bombay)43% lower, Zirakpur68% lower.

Cost Breakdown
🏠A one-bedroom apartment in the center runs $689 in Mumbai (Bombay) and $126 in Zirakpur. Housing cost is often the main lever when comparing two cities.
💰Mumbai (Bombay) pays 320% more on average. The extra income cushions the higher costs, though housing choices and lifestyle decide how much of the gap is truly closed.
🛒Dining out: $22.00 in Mumbai (Bombay) vs $14.00 in Zirakpur for a mid-range dinner for two. Groceries echo the gap at $130 vs $118 per month, with Zirakpur cheaper across the board.
